Ground Beef Casserole
Total Time: 45 minutes
Serving Size: 1 slice
Number of Servings: 4–6
Method: Oven
Calories & Macros per Serving (approx., based on 6 servings): Calories: 320 Fat: 23g Carbs: 3g Protein: 25g
Ingredients
1 lb ground beef
1 packet taco seasoning
5 eggs
1½ cups shredded mozzarella cheese
(Optional) 1 tbsp grated parmesan (for more structure)
Salt and pepper, to taste
Avocado oil or cooking spray (to grease dish)
Instructions
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ease an 8×8 or 9×9 baking dish with oil or cooking spray.
Cook the beef:
– In a sk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ef.
– Add the taco seasoning (and a few tablespoons of water if the packet calls for it).
– Stir and cook until fully browned and no liquid remains.
– Transfer the beef to the prepared baking dish and gently press it into an even layer.Mix the topping:
– In a bowl, crack and beat the 5 eggs.
– Stir in the shredded mozzarella and optional parmesan.
– Add a pinch of salt and pepper if desired.Assemble:
– Pour the egg mixture evenly over the beef layer.
– Tilt or shake the dish gently to help the eggs spread out and cover everything.Bake:
– Place in the oven and bake uncovered for 30–35 minutes, or until the top is golden and the center is set.Let it rest:
– Let the casserole rest for 10–15 minutes before slicing.
– This step is important so it holds together cleanly when served.
Tips
For best texture, let it cool before slicing. It firms up as it sits.
Makes a great meal prep—just reheat in the microwave or oven.
Use a glass or ceramic baking dish for even cooking and a golden crust.
You can also top with fresh salsa, avocado, or shredded lettuce before serving.
